Hospitality on The Rock
My son’s father-in-law, Mark, and I have become great friends. Lucky for me, he has ties to Newfoundland, not to mention a beautiful home in Cheticamp, Cape Breton. I have enjoyed his home in Cheticamp for many summers but always expressed a desire to go to Newfoundland. This past summer he took me to The Rock. We were going to camp, but our first night in a tent ended with a driving rain that left us cold and wet, along with all our of our gear. In Stephenville we came across our saviour – Mike, the owner of the Canadian Tire outlet there. He allowed us to use one of his car wash garages to sort out and dry up our equipment. He generously took our wet clothes and sleeping bags to his home where he popped them in the dryer and later returned them to us. He gave us coffee and even offered us dinner at his home. During that Saturday afternoon, we learned about Mike and his life in Newfoundland, and he learned about our lives in Quebec. The experience made a great impression upon me. Mike truly went out of his way to help us – two strangers. Mark said to me, “Welcome to Newfoundland, Steve. This is the way people are here.” Indeed, everywhere we travelled we came across wonderful people: Jerry in Norris Arm, Elizabeth in Gros Morne, Sarah in L’Anse aux Meadows, just to name a few.
